ASP博客

博客园是一个高品质的IT技术网站,高品质的用户、高品质的原创内容、高品质的服务,组成了高品质的IT媒体与社区。高品质的媒体让博客园在行业内产生了非常高的影响力,高品质的社区为IT人才提供了一个优秀的平台。

  博客园 :: 首页 :: 新随笔 :: 联系 :: 订阅 :: 管理 ::

2008年12月17日

摘要: 在ASP.NET 2.0中,提供了更方便的配置文件访问的类,具体可以到System.Configuration名称空间下进行查看。本文提供一种在开发过程中常用的得到数据库字符串的方法,为方便使用,写成一个方法进行调用 阅读全文
posted @ 2008-12-17 08:38 网者III 阅读(284) 评论(0) 推荐(0)

摘要: 首先添加引用: using System.Web.Configuration; 加密操作如下: 阅读全文
posted @ 2008-12-17 08:34 网者III 阅读(201) 评论(0) 推荐(0)

2008年12月16日

摘要: 首先,我们需要过滤所有客户端提交的内容,其中包括?id=N一类,另外还有提交的html代码中的操作数据库的select及asp文件操作语法,大家可以把提交的字符转义,然后再存入数据库 阅读全文
posted @ 2008-12-16 23:29 网者III 阅读(244) 评论(0) 推荐(0)

摘要: 本文主要介绍了ASP连接11种数据库的常用语法,详细内容请参考下文: 阅读全文
posted @ 2008-12-16 23:18 网者III 阅读(235) 评论(0) 推荐(0)

摘要: 在Internet上我们每天都会遇到数不清的表单,也看到其中大部分并没有限制用户多次提交同一个表单。缺乏这种限制有时候会产生某些预料不到的结果,如重复订阅邮件服务或重复投票等。 本文介绍在ASP应用中防止用户在当前会话期间多次提交同一表单的一个简单方法。它主要由四个子程序组成,在较为简单的应用场合,你只要将这些代码放在包含文件中直接引用即可;对于那些较为复杂的环境,我们在文章的最后给出一些改进建议。 阅读全文
posted @ 2008-12-16 23:16 网者III 阅读(260) 评论(0) 推荐(0)

2008年12月12日

摘要: 1、在使用Visual Studio .NET时,除直接或非引用的对象外,不要使用缺省的名字。 .NET带来的好处之一是所有的源代码和配置文件都是纯文本文件,能够使用Notepad或WordPad等任意的文本编辑器进行编辑。如果不愿意,我们并非一定要使用Visual Studio .NET作为集成开发环境。但使用了Visual Studio .NET,我们可以在Windows文件管理器中看到文件,或在Visual Studio .NET之外从文本编辑器中浏览文件的内容 阅读全文
posted @ 2008-12-12 10:02 网者III 阅读(208) 评论(0) 推荐(0)

摘要: 比较常见的办法是,在my.cnf之mysqld节,添加bind-address=127.0.0.1。但是也有人按照下面的办法来做。 为了数据的安全,可以考虑让MySQL只守候在127.0.0.1上,这样从Internet上就无法直接访问数据库了。修改/etc/init.d/mysql文件,在start部分找到类似下面这行 阅读全文
posted @ 2008-12-12 09:39 网者III 阅读(192) 评论(0) 推荐(0)

摘要: MySQL是中小型网站普遍使用的数据库之一,然而,很多人并不清楚MySQL到底能支持多大的数据量,再加上某些国内CMS厂商把数据承载量的责任推给它,导致很多不了解MySQL的站长对它产生了很多误解,那么,MySQL的数据量到底能支持多少呢?其实MySQL单表的上限,主要与操作系统支持的最大文件大小有关。我们来看一下官方的介绍。 阅读全文
posted @ 2008-12-12 09:37 网者III 阅读(315) 评论(1) 推荐(0)

2008年12月11日

摘要: 今天为大家奉上令PHP初学者头疼问题大总结,下面提出的14个问题希望对PHP初学者有所帮助。      1、页面之间无法传递变量      get,post,session在最新的php版本中自动全局变量是关闭的,所以要从上一页面取得提交过来得变量要使用$_GET['foo'],$_POST['foo'],$_SESSION['foo']来得到。当然也可以修改自动全局变量为开(php.ini改为register_globals = On);考虑到兼容性,还是强迫自己熟悉新的写法比较好。 阅读全文
posted @ 2008-12-11 22:06 网者III 阅读(218) 评论(0) 推荐(0)

摘要: 用PHP过滤html里可能被利用来引入外部危险内容的代码。有些时候,需要让用户提交html内容,以便丰富用户发布的信息,当然,有些可能造成显示页面布局混乱的代码也在过滤范围内。 阅读全文
posted @ 2008-12-11 21:24 网者III 阅读(325) 评论(0) 推荐(0)

摘要: 大家都知道,rename()函数可以对文件或目录进行重命名的操作。其实它还可以做很多事情。 熟悉unix的朋友应该知道shell命令mv,它相当与win32的移动,而且移动的同时可进行重命名。我发现,php的rename()函数就相当于mv,它不仅仅只有简单的重命名的功能,同样可以改变文件甚至整个目录的路径。 阅读全文
posted @ 2008-12-11 21:22 网者III 阅读(278) 评论(0) 推荐(0)

摘要: PHP 4到今年年底PHP Group将不再对其进行支持了,所以为了让大家更有信心的转移到PHP 5平台上,我特别做了这个测试,看看我们PHP 4.x 是否真的性能比我们的PHP 5.x要好捏,测试结果很明显,那就是PHP 5.x 比php 4.x不论是面向对象还是面向过程,都要比PHP 4.x 要快,所以大家完全有必要转移到PHP 5.x 平台上,去体验PHP 5.x 平台的各种功能和性能。 阅读全文
posted @ 2008-12-11 21:20 网者III 阅读(175) 评论(0) 推荐(0)

摘要: str = '中华人民共和国123456789abcdefg'; echo preg_match("/^[\u4e00-\u9fa5_a-zA-Z0-9]{3,15}",strName); 运行一下上面这段代码,看会有什么提示信息? Warning: preg_match(): Compilation failed: PCRE does not support \L, \l, \N, \P, \p, \U, \u, or \X at offset 3 in F:\wwwroot\php\test.php on line 2 原来,PHP正则表达式中不支持下列 Perl 转义序列:\L, \l, \N, \P, \p, \U, \u, or \X 阅读全文
posted @ 2008-12-11 21:16 网者III 阅读(367) 评论(0) 推荐(0)

摘要: phpMyAdmin是一个以PHP为基础,以Web-Base方式架构在网站主机上的MySQL的资料库管理工具。 可以管理整个MySQL服务器(需要超级用户),也可以管理单个数据库。为了实现后一种,你将需要合理设置MySQL用户,他只能对允许的数据库进行读/写。那要等到你看过MySQL手册中相关的部分。 阅读全文
posted @ 2008-12-11 19:00 网者III 阅读(151) 评论(0) 推荐(0)

摘要: 如何通过全局变量进行攻击? PHP中的变量不需要事先声明,它们会在第一次使用时自动创建,它们的类型根据上下文环境自动确定。从程序员的角度来看,这无疑是一种极其方便的处理方法。一旦一个变量被创建了,就可以在程序中的任何地方使用。这个特点导致的结果就是程序员很少初始化变量。 阅读全文
posted @ 2008-12-11 13:22 网者III 阅读(330) 评论(0) 推荐(0)